The Thunderbolts* Team Attacks Avengers Tower And Bond Over Their Superhero Histories In New Footage Details

Marvel Studios has just released exclusive new footage at CinemaCon from Thunderbolts*, showing the new MCU team bonding as they break into the former Avengers Tower. Starring Bucky Barnes, Yelena Belova, Red Guardian, Ghost, Taskmaster, and U.S. Agent, Thunderbolts* is set to be a very unique ensemble film as the dysfunctional team attempts to save New York from The Sentry, one of the Marvel Universe’s most powerful heroes/villains.

Screen Rant was present at Disney’s CinemaCon panel in Las Vegas, revealing some exciting updates and trailers for their upcoming projects. Here’s our description of the exclusive footage that was released for Thunderbolts*:

It begins with a sH๏τ of a city. Red Guardian and Bucky are riding in the front seat of a truck, bonding over the fact that they were messed up by the Soviet Union.

“What kind of super serum did you get?” – Red Guardian. “Hydra,” – Bucky. Red Guardian tries to convince Bucky that they should be co-leaders. “Are we there yet?” – Yelena Belova yells from the back of the truck.

In the back, Yelena, Walker, and Ghost are discussing their bodysuits, helmets, etc. Yelena is making fun of Walker for his “hat.” Red Guardian is asking Bucky what the plan is. “The plan?” He asks. Then we see their truck drive right into Val’s Watchtower (formerly Avengers Tower). Everyone gets out and starts fighting a dozen armed guards. Walker smashes one with his shield. Bucky nearly chokes one to death. Ghost uses her phasing powers we saw in Ant-Man and the Wasp.

Fontaine speaks on a loud speaker and says, “Guys, I left the door unlocked for you. Come up.” They didn’t know they weren’t supposed to fight everyone. Then we see them in the elevator (the same sH๏τ seen in the trailers). “Can you believe how many fights took place exactly here,” asks Fontaine as the team enters the main floor of the Watchtower/Avengers Tower.

Fontaine insults Bucky. Apparently he only lasted half a term as congressman. Fontaine calls U.S. Agent a “Junior Varsity Captain America,”. Then she calls Red Guardian an “Old Santa.” “You are all so adorable. I send you down there to kill each other, but instead you make nice and form a team.” Val then reveals she’s not alone as Sentry comes down the stairs.

More action sH๏τs and later they are all captured together, and then Yelena jumps off a building (Florence Pugh says it was the second-tallest building in the world). There’s lots of action, including Bucky using his arm to block a car that is barreling towards them.

What The Thunderbolts* Footage Details Reveal

Confirming Val’s Role (And Connection To The Sentry)


Thunderbolts in the elevator in Thunderbolts* trailer

While previous Thunderbolts* trailers had teased as much, this new CinemCon footage definitively confirms that Val did not want the Thunderbolts to come together as a team. Instead, she wanted them to kill each other. This is likely because she now has Lewis Pullman’s “Bob” aka The Sentry, an incredibly powerful hero she believes can replace the Avengers. However, both the trailers and the original comics prove that Sentry has a dark side known as the Void, shown deleting civilians and covering the city in dark shadows.

Once the Void emerges, The Thunderbolts will become New York’s best hope, if only because they’re already ᴀssembled and look to be Bob’s first targets. As teased by this new footage, Val will likely be the one who pits Sentry against the Thunderbolts to finish the job they couldn’t do themselves, only to ultimately lose control over the new MCU hero when his dark side takes over. Additionally, the new footage does a great job of showing the new team’s chemistry as they needlessly break into the old Avengers Tower.
